WitrynaYou can often fix mild hypophosphatemia and prevent future episodes by adding more phosphorus to your diet or by taking a phosphate supplement. Foods that are high in phosphorus include: Meats and other proteins, such as chicken, turkey, pork, salmon and organ meat like liver. Fat-free dairy products, such as cottage cheese and yogurt. Witryna18 sty 2024 · High Blood Phosphate and Poverty. Two studies have linked high blood phosphate with poverty. In the first study of 14,000 US adults, participants with income below the poverty level were twice as likely to have high blood phosphate levels (≥ 4.4 mg/dL) []. Witryna19 lut 2024 · Most dairy products tend to be high in phosphorus, so almond and other plant milks are excellent alternatives. Half a cup of almond milk is safe for your kidneys and is highly nutritious. 12. Eggplant. Phosphorus: 14.8 mg; Potassium: 122 mg; One cup of cooked eggplant is a tasty, kidney-friendly dish.
